Output 6faaa314274fa8df7c4cc9fc57e9cc60d3d6c16dc3056bdacedb4fe3d26bce96:0

value
341866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 759afe83617839b90eec66b0963aa9af41d42e87 OP_EQUAL
address
3CQrfAzqyiP3ARGdbQwfk9EkSzdfiFXL1y
transaction
6faaa314274fa8df7c4cc9fc57e9cc60d3d6c16dc3056bdacedb4fe3d26bce96
spent
true